Book Description
An investor looks at a monthly brokerage statement. The eye goes straight to the figure on the bottom -- the account value. That number is the total portfolio return, right? Wrong!All too often, investors assume that what they see is what they get. But the minute they sell an asset or trade a security, they're socked with the tax bill, and the portfolio's true value begins to erode. For example, more than three-quarters of the value of an inherited IRA account can be consumed by estate and income taxes.
This doesn't have to happen. Brokerage firms know how to handle risk for their own accounts -- tax risk, as well as investment risk. Savvy individual investors can use the same techniques to protect themselves. Bob Gordon, a Wall Street veteran, shares the strategies of an insider to demonstrate how you can take advantage of tax law -- instead of letting taxes take advantage of you.
In plain English, this book explains federal and state tax considerations that investors need to factor in when they're ready to cash in their portfolios. Whether they are investing pros or neophytes, investors will learn how to harvest capital losses without selling and without risk, and how to capture interest as a long-term gain. They'll also learn tax-wise moves with options and the best end-of-year planning techniques. By the time they finish reading this book, their "tax bite" will be more like a "nibble".

Fundamental Legal Conceptions: As Applied in Judicial Reasoning
Wesley Newcomb Hohfeld Manufacturer: Lawbook Exchange Ltd ProductGroup: Book Binding: Hardcover ASIN: 1584771623 |
Book Description
Hohfeld, Wesley. Fundamental Legal Conceptions as Applied in Judicial Reasoning.Edited by Walter Wheeler Cook, with a New Foreword by Arthur L. Corbin. New Haven: Yale University Press, 1964. xv, 114 pp. Reprinted 2000 by The Lawbook Exchange, Ltd. LCCN 00-064108. ISBN 1-58477-162-3. Cloth. $55.* This edition is distinguished by the foreword by Arthur L. Corbin, author of the renowned Corbin on Contracts. Since his death Hohfeld's essays on the concepts of right and duty have been increasingly recognized for their significance as a foundation of thought on analytical jurisprudence. Posthumously collected and published by Yale University Press in 1964, the essays were originally published as two articles in the Yale Law Journal in 1913 and 1917 and are ""...now a standard part of legal thinking."" Walker, Oxford Companion to Law 575.

The Scientist as Philosopher: Philosophical Consequences of Great Scientific Discoveries
Friedel Weinert Manufacturer: Springer ProductGroup: Book Binding: Paperback ASIN: 3540213740 |
Book Description
How do major scientific discoveries reshape their originators’, and our own, sense of reality and concept of the physical world? The Scientist as Philosopher explores the interaction between physics and philosophy. Clearly written and well illustrated, the book first places the scientist-philosophers in the limelight as we learn how their great scientific discoveries forced them to reconsider the time-honored notions with which science had described the natural world. Then, the book explains that what we understand by nature and science have undergone fundamental conceptual changes as a result of the discoveries of electromagnetism, thermodynamics and atomic structure. Even more dramatically, the quantum theory and special theory of relativity questioned traditional assumptions about causation and the passage of time. The author concludes that the dance between science and philosophy is an evolutionary process, which will keep them forever entwined.

Venomous Earth: How Arsenic Caused The World's Worst Mass Poisoning
Andrew Meharg Manufacturer: Macmillan ProductGroup: Book Binding: Hardcover Similar Items: ASIN: 1403944997 Release Date: 2004-12-23 |
Book Description
Venomous Earth is the compelling story of the worst chemical disaster in human history - unfolding now. It explores the geology, politics and biology of why tens thousands of people are dying, hundreds of thousands developing cancer and tens of millions of people are at risk in Bangladesh, India and beyond, from arsenic-contaminated well water. Andrew Meharg compares this scenario with that in other areas of the world where drinking water is tainted with arsenic, such as extensive areas of South Western USA, the Alto Plano of South America and New Zealand's volcanic regions. He details historical precedents spanning thousands of years in mining and smelting communities, and due to the widespread use of arsenic in alchemy, farming, medicine and manufacturing. His tale takes in William Morris, Paracelsus, George W Bush and a cosmetic that killed two popes. Finally Venomous Earth looks at how the current arsenic crisis is to be tackled and highlights new challenges to our ongoing struggle with the toxic element.
